Hydraulic Oil is the working fluid in any hydraulic system — telehandler booms, excavator arms, tractor hydraulics, log splitters, hydraulic presses, and the closed-circuit hydraulics on plant and agricultural machinery. Parts For Machines supplies hydraulic oils across the standard ISO viscosity grades — ISO VG 32, 46, and 68 are the workhorse grades for the majority of UK hydraulic applications.
ISO VG 22 and 100 are also carried for cold-weather and high-temperature use cases respectively. Hydraulic oils are formulated as either anti-wear (HM/HV grade) or zinc-free (HEES, biodegradable) variants depending on the application. Castrol Hyspin AWS is the most-carried hydraulic oil range — anti-wear, with grades AWS 32, AWS 46, and AWS 68 covering the majority of plant and agricultural hydraulics. Shell Tellus S2 and S3 cover the corresponding range with Shell's anti-wear formulation. Q8 Holbein and Heller cover heavy-duty hydraulic applications across the same viscosity bands. The right grade depends on three things: the manufacturer specification (Castrol AWS 46, for example, meets DIN 51524-2 HLP plus ISO 11158 HM, plus most plant-OEM approvals); the operating temperature range; and the system pressure.
For most agricultural and plant applications running at moderate temperatures, ISO VG 46 is the default — switch to VG 32 for cold-start applications or VG 68 for high-temperature continuous-duty.
